可编程逻辑器件(CPLD/FPGA) XC7A15T-L2FTG256E FTBGA-256
Xilinx XC7A15T-L2FTG256E FTBGA-256 可编程逻辑器件 (CPLD/FPGA) 深度分析
一、概述
Xilinx XC7A15T-L2FTG256E FTBGA-256 是一款基于 Artix-7 系列的先进可编程逻辑器件 (CPLD/FPGA)。它集成了丰富的逻辑资源、高速 I/O 和灵活的配置选项,为各种应用提供高效、可靠的解决方案。
二、主要特点
* 强大的逻辑资源: 拥有 156,288 个可配置逻辑块 (CLB),提供高达 312,576 个查找表 (LUT) 和 625,152 个触发器,可以实现复杂的功能和逻辑操作。
* 高速 I/O: 提供 256 个 I/O 引脚,支持高速串行接口 (例如 PCIe、SERDES)、高速并行接口 (例如 DDR3/4)、以及各种通用 I/O 标准,满足高性能系统连接需求。
* 灵活的配置选项: 支持多种配置方式,包括内部闪存、外部闪存、JTAG 和 SPI,便于灵活的系统集成和更新。
* 低功耗设计: 采用低功耗设计理念,降低系统功耗,提升电池续航时间。
* 丰富的工具支持: Xilinx 提供全面的设计工具,包括 Vivado Design Suite 和 Vitis IDE,方便用户进行硬件描述语言 (HDL) 代码编写、仿真、综合、布局布线和调试。
三、技术细节
1. 架构
XC7A15T-L2FTG256E 采用基于 Artix-7 系列的 28nm 工艺,核心架构包括:
* CLB: 可配置逻辑块是 FPGA 的基本单元,每个 CLB 包含两个 6 输入查找表 (LUT) 和两个触发器,可以实现各种逻辑函数。
* Block RAM: 集成大量块式 RAM,提供高速缓存和数据存储功能。
* Digital Clock Manager (DCM): 提供灵活的时钟管理功能,包括时钟频率倍频、分频、相位调节和时钟延迟。
* I/O 模块: 提供丰富的 I/O 引脚,支持多种 I/O 标准,方便与外部系统进行连接。
* 配置模块: 支持多种配置方式,包括内部闪存、外部闪存、JTAG 和 SPI。
2. 逻辑资源
* 可配置逻辑块 (CLB): 156,288 个
* 查找表 (LUT): 312,576 个
* 触发器: 625,152 个
* 块式 RAM: 256Kb
* DSP 切片: 320 个
* 硬核处理器: 1 个 ARM Cortex-A9
3. I/O 资源
* I/O 引脚: 256 个
* 高速串行接口: PCIe、SERDES
* 高速并行接口: DDR3/4
* 通用 I/O 标准: LVCMOS、LVTTL、SSTL、HSTL
4. 配置选项
* 内部闪存: 支持内部闪存配置,提供永久性存储配置数据。
* 外部闪存: 支持外部闪存配置,方便用户进行大容量存储。
* JTAG: 支持 JTAG 接口配置,方便进行调试和测试。
* SPI: 支持 SPI 接口配置,提供灵活的配置方式。
四、应用领域
XC7A15T-L2FTG256E 在各种应用领域都有广泛的应用,例如:
* 工业自动化: 可实现工业控制系统、运动控制系统、数据采集系统和机器视觉系统等。
* 通信网络: 可实现通信协议处理、信号处理、数据转发和网络安全等功能。
* 医疗设备: 可实现医疗设备的控制、信号处理、数据采集和图像处理等功能。
* 航空航天: 可实现航空航天设备的控制、信号处理、数据采集和导航等功能。
* 消费电子: 可实现智能家居、可穿戴设备、游戏机和手机等消费电子产品的控制和功能扩展。
五、优势分析
* 高集成度: 集成了丰富的逻辑资源、高速 I/O 和灵活的配置选项,满足复杂系统设计需求。
* 高性能: 采用 28nm 工艺,提供高速数据处理能力和低功耗性能。
* 灵活配置: 支持多种配置方式,方便系统集成和更新。
* 强大的工具支持: Xilinx 提供全面的设计工具,方便用户进行硬件开发。
* 广泛的应用: 可用于各种应用领域,满足不同行业需求。
六、总结
Xilinx XC7A15T-L2FTG256E FTBGA-256 是一款功能强大、性能卓越、灵活可配置的 FPGA,为各种应用提供高效、可靠的解决方案。它的高集成度、高速 I/O、灵活配置、强大的工具支持和广泛的应用领域,使其成为各种系统设计者的理想选择。


售前客服